Looking to add to my facial treatments. What do you find the most popular advanced facials are? Dermaplaning, microdermabrasion, caci, etc etc??
 
Dermaplaning and microdermabrasion are always a hit and they have amazing results. Radio frequency is another treatment that is becoming popular for lifting
